One-Pass
Printing
While conventional color laser printers require
four rotations of the imaging drum to produce
a single color page, the high-speed, one-pass
printing technology WORKiO® Series utilizes
innovative one-pass technology. Incorporating
four in-line laser diodes and imaging drums, the
Panasonic color laser printer is able to produce
vibrant, full-color documents at speeds similar
to black and white. It's a cost-effective, state-of-the-art
printing process that saves time and money.

Intelligent
Printing
All models feature Universal Cassette (UC), convenient
tools for users whose network printers might not
be nearby. UC allows automatic tray selection
and switching. With auto tray selection, the printer
chooses the correct paper tray based on the job
it is printing. If a tray becomes empty, auto
tray switching changes printing to a new tray
containing the right-sized paper. Plus, Panasonic's
unique, integrated internal design makes installing
auto duplex a snap, and it won't take up any additional
space.

Confidential
Printing
The 2.5" IDE 20GB hard disk drive5,
included in the PD and MD configurations, allows
you to preserve the confidentiality of your documents
by enabling the secure printing capabilities of
the printer. Documents from your applications
for Windows® can be password-protected and
then printed by entering the password at the front
panel of the printer or HDD utility.
